Job Title: Secondary Teaching AssistantLocation: Kirklees, United KingdomContract: Full-timeSalary: £80 - £100 per dayAre you passionate about education and eager to make a positive impact on the lives of students We are currently seeking a dedicated and enthusiastic Secondary Teaching Assistant to work within my secondary school in Kirklees. This is a fantastic opportunityto contribute to the learning experience of secondary school students and support their academic and personal development.Responsibilities:

  1. Classroom Support: Assist the classroom teacher in delivering engaging lessons, providing support to individual students or small groups as needed.
  2. Student Engagement: Foster a positive and inclusive learning environment by actively engaging with students, promoting participation, and encouraging a love for learning.
  3. Resource Preparation: Assist in the preparation of teaching materials and resources, ensuring that classrooms are organised and conducive to effective learning.
  4. Behaviour Management: Support the maintenance of a positive and respectful classroom environment by implementing appropriate behaviour management strategies.
  5. Individualised Support: Work with students who may require additional assistance due to learning difficulties, providing targeted support to help them achieve their academic goals.
Requirements:
  • Previous experience as a Teaching Assistant is advantageous but not essential.
  • A passion for working with secondary school students.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Patience, flexibility, and the ability to work collaboratively within a team.
  • A commitment to promoting an inclusive and supportive learning environment.
Benefits:
  • Competitive daily rate (£80 - £100 per day).
  • Opportunities for professional development and training.
  • Supportive and collaborative working environment.
  • Full-time contract with the potential for a permanent position.
  • Contribution to the education and development of young minds.
